much as we all hate to see the end of summer there is something comforting about returning to our schedules. There is an underlying trust in the safety of sameness and September brings that to us with school routines and even the Fall and Winter holidays that year after year bring us to the same traditions we grew up with. It’s reassuring to have that balance and consistency in life but we must always be ready to surrender to the unexpected. That is our challenge as human beings….desiring peace in our lives yet having to be ready to deal with whatever shows up whether we like it or not. September is almost synonymous with school. sition from the lazy days of summer to the early alarm clock ringing but along with that is the excitement of a new year and shopping for school supplies and getting ready for sports and all the other activi- ties that our children participate in. It is really a great time of year and fun to be starting a new year. Besides supplies and other materi- als, let’s also give our children all the emotional support they need. Let’s set boundaries for them, talk to them, listen to their stories, ask what they are feeling. Let’s teach them organization and self-disci- pline. Let’s limit the technology and emphasize reading. Let’s teach them to communicate with friends and family in person without tech- nology. Let’s let them know through our words and feelings how much we love them and keep them safe in all ways. free, healthy and happy. What is TripleWarmer? TripleWarmer is an energy system responsible


for your safety and survival. It has the ability to conscript energy from any other system except the heart to keep you safe and protected. TripleWarmer functions as a meridian and a radiant circuit (joy generator). Triple Warmer meridian and Triple Warmer radiant circuit need to be balanced for you to be healthy and resilient to stress. When you are stressed, Triple Warmer meridi-


an is over-energized or on alert. Usually, the radiant circuit aspect of Triple Warmer is out of balance with TripleWarmer meridian. Since most of us are in constant stress,Triple Warmer remains activated and this over-energized statemay become your nor- mal state of living/being. While it may seem nor- mal, it isn’t a healthy state. One side effect- among many- is we gain weight. Holding onto excess pounds causes all our organs to work harder and struggle to perform their functions. Here are a few ways to calm and balance Triple


Warmer to release stress and excess weight. This isn’t an overnight fix. These exercises will help Triple Warmer to develop a new habit of being in balance. New energy habits take time especially if you have been in stress for years. Do these exercis- es daily with consistency and over time you’ll see results. In addition, bring more joy in your life.
